Grilling for the singles lifestyle is a "easy peasy" With electric tabletop grills!

I’m single, and grilling is pretty much an everyday occurrence for me these days. It’s much easier today! These are just some of the reasons:

  • No more waiting for the coals to heat up
  • No more running out of charcoal (and no more searching for a place to store those extra bags I bought on sale).
  • I just plug in the electric grill and in about ten minutes I’m ready to go! I add just about any vegetable, brush it with olive oil (or butter), turn it once, and after about 5-7 minutes, voila!
  • Chicken breasts are the best, and they take about ten minutes to cook, they are moist and delicious!
  • The difference in taste of grilled food compared to grilled or broiled, or even sautéed, is remarkable and makes healthy eating so much easier for the single girl.

Grilling on a tabletop electric grill is very convenient for one person. Why?

  • There is no reason to heat the house by turning on the oven.
  • Do not soak or scrub pans after eating. (I especially love that perk!)
  • I’ve also found that grilled vegetables and meats taste wonderful as leftovers and very often don’t need to be reheated. Cold chicken, asparagus, zucchini, and carrots are refreshing as a light summer dinner.
